The MINI Cooper is a small two-door, four-passenger car produced by BMW as a modern version of the original Mini, offered in both coupe and convertible versions. Making its debut at the NAIAS 2007, the second-generation 2007 MINI Cooper was shown in Detroit alongside the MINI Convertible Sidewalk, a special edition of the popular MINI Convertible. The 2007 MINI Cooper has been completely redesigned from the ground up with a slightly longer body but retains its trademark character and style. The exterior is highlighted by a new hexagon radiator grille, direction indicator lights are fully integrated in the headlights and chrome is extensively used. Available in Cooper and Cooper S, the Cooper S has a sportier suspension set-up and its engine compartment lid curves up an additional approximately 0.8 inches to accommodate the turbocharged engine. The MINI Cooper comes in a fully automatic convertible roof with a power sunroof integrated into the top and it opens and closes in just over 15 seconds.
